Output 68a332c28b5639e3e5ce86a8fe583c5740cd3d76617402cbcee9df57bcaa7783:0

value
2916573
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e48a106604eec84f3a1a2a6951c90999621416a4 OP_EQUAL
address
3NXRP94xCzN2oKvZtWfDAxwJX48roU1xJa
transaction
68a332c28b5639e3e5ce86a8fe583c5740cd3d76617402cbcee9df57bcaa7783
spent
true